Flying from Palm Springs International Airport (PSP) to New York: what you need to know
Palm Springs International Airport is located in Palm Springs. Operating on the UTC-4 timezone, New York is 3 hours ahead of Palm Springs.
With 5 flights a week between the two airports, Palm Springs International Airport (PSP) to John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K) is the busiest route. Alaska Airlines operates the earliest flight at 13:38. If you prefer to make the most of your day before flying, the latest flight from PSP to JFK is with jetBlue at 21:57.
Leave enough time to catch your flight from PSP to New York. A good rule of thumb is to arrive at least two hours before international departures and an hour ahead for domestic flights.
If you're flying during a peak month like October, arrive at the terminal even earlier. You'll want to arrive up to four hours before international flights and two hours ahead of domestic departures. You can expect lines to be longer during peak periods like Christmas, New Year and spring break.

Airports in New York
Newark Liberty International Airport (EWR)
Newark Liberty International Airport (EWR) to the center of New York takes around 28 minutes by car. It's approximately 24 kilometers away.
It'll take around 1 hour and 11 minutes to get there by public transport.

John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K)
The center of New York is located around 48 kilometers from John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K). After your flight from Palm Springs International Airport to New York has landed and you've made your way to arrivals, expect a drive of around 48 minutes.
You can expect the journey to take approximately 1 hour and 20 minutes on public transport.

Best time to go to New York
August is the busiest month for flights from Palm Springs International Airport to New York. To escape the crowds, plan your trip to New York in February when it's quieter.
Before you book a flight from Palm Springs International Airport to New York, think about the type of weather you enjoy. July is the warmest month in New York, with the temperature ranging from 18ºC to 30ºC.
January sees average temperatures of between -6ºC and 8ºC. Search for cheap flights from PSP to New York sometime then if you'd rather travel in cooler conditions.
